#ed3361 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ed3361 is composed of 92.9% red, 20%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 59.1%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 345.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 56.5%. #ed3361 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66c2 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#ed3361 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ed3361 has RGB values of R:237, G:51,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.59,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15545185.

Shades and Tints of #ed3361
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0104 is the darkest color, while #fef9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ed3361
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98888c is the less saturated color, while #fe2258 is the most saturated one.
